Adipex: Adipex is a medication used to help facilitate weight-loss. There can be many adverse side effects of this medication, but the most common are dizziness, nausea, upset-stomach, diarrhea, heart-palpitations, and headache. Ways to help may be to reduce the dosage or take it with food. Before making any adjustments to your medication, speak with your prescribing physician.
